<p>Have an existing video streaming business or looking to start one? MediaCP Cloud Video operates with worldwide ingest and CDN locations, backed by a 99% uptime guarantee.</p>



<p>A live broadcast only gets one chance; if the stream goes down, viewers are lost and the event is affected. For livestreams reliability is everything; however, regional network issues happen, routes get congested, and streams stop working. Here’s how MediaCP Cloud Video keeps broadcasts online:</p>



<h1 class="wp-block-heading">Multiple Worldwide Ingest Locations</h1>



<p>Rather than routing every broadcaster through one regional entry point, ingest is distributed across multiple locations globally. Distributing the ingest locations means your stream doesn’t have to travel around the world to get into the platform.</p>



<p>Having the lowest latency and the best connection are critical for live broadcasting. Your encoder connects to the ingest infrastructure closest to your location, ensuring your stream starts faster and remains stable throughout your broadcast. A better connection allows higher sustained bitrates for streams.</p>



<p>Having multiple ingest also allows for redundancy in the event of local failure. If a regional network issue affects one location, you can connect to a backup ingest location and get your stream back online. You don’t have to wait for the regional issue to be fixed to start streaming again.</p>



<h1 class="wp-block-heading">Global CDN Delivery</h1>



<p>Ingest covers the stream coming in, but once a broadcast is live, it still needs to travel to every viewer and device across the world. Streaming from a single location is fine for viewers in close proximity to the broadcast, but viewers further away experience lag, buffering and lower quality.</p>



<p>MediaCP CDN is powered by Akamai, distributing your stream across a global content delivery network with edge servers positioned strategically around the world. Viewers connect to the server nearest to them, getting fast, reliable playback regardless of their location.</p>



<p>If a regional network issue affects delivery in one area, the CDN can route around it, similar to how multiple ingests work upstream. A network problem in one region doesn’t have to affect viewers elsewhere in the world.</p>



<h1 class="wp-block-heading">Reliability Features</h1>



<p>Beyond global infrastructure, MediaCP Cloud Video includes features designed to keep your broadcast online and viewers connected.</p>



<p><strong>Fallback Video:</strong> Keeps a channel live and broadcasting when there’s no active encoder or scheduled source, so viewers who arrive early or tune in between programmes don’t land on a dead channel. Likewise, if there is a dropout from the live encoder, the broadcast will play the fallback instead of dropping the stream.</p>



<p><strong>Adaptive Bitrate (ABR) Streaming:</strong> Viewers with poor internet connections can still view the stream smoothly. The stream automatically adjusts quality rather than buffering or stopping. This is critical for ensuring viewers with poor internet connections can still reliably view the stream.</p>



<h1 class="wp-block-heading">99% Uptime Guarantee</h1>



<p>MediaCP backs our delivery network with a 99% uptime guarantee, built on the redundancy above: multiple ingest points, CDN-routed delivery, and fallback handling for the gaps in between.</p>

									<p>MediaCP Video is our new comprehensive video streaming engine with Live Streaming, Video on Demand, Relay, and TV Station capabilities, included free with every MediaCP video license. This powerful engine features advanced functionality including referrer validation and automatic recording capabilities. MediaCP Video provides content creators with a complete, built-in streaming solution that’s recommended for all video delivery needs.</p>								</div>

					<h2 class="el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default">No Additional License Required</h2>				</div>
				</div>
				<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-5c42d14 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or" data-id="5c42d14" data-element_type="widget" data-e-type="widget" data-widget_type="text-editor.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
									<p>MediaCP Video offers the same features and functionality as other video integrations with higher stability and <strong>no added license cost.</strong> Other video integrations are expensive, and the licensing structure makes them difficult to run economically for providers managing many services. MediaCP Video covers live streaming, VOD, TV channels, relay, ABR, recording, simulcasting, domain and country locking, webhooks, rewind, and historical reporting all included and directly integrated with the Media Control Panel. For most streaming workloads, that is everything you need.</p>								</div>
				</div>
				<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-1ccf01f el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ading" data-id="1ccf01f" data-element_type="widget" data-e-type="widget" data-widget_type="heading.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
					<h2 class="el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default">Highly Performant &amp; Stable</h2>				</div>
				</div>
				<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-8f1d247 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or" data-id="8f1d247" data-element_type="widget" data-e-type="widget" data-widget_type="text-editor.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
									<p class="font-claude-response-body break-words whitespace-normal leading-[1.7]">MediaCP Video is deeply integrated into the Media Control Panel, purpose-built with stability and reliability at its core. Unlike other video integrations that rely on APIs, every component is developed and maintained in-house meaning fewer points of failure, faster updates, and no dependency on external platforms.</p><p class="font-claude-response-body break-words whitespace-normal leading-[1.7]">Key improvements over Nginx-Rtmp include a static RTMP ingest URL for consistent, predictable streaming, along with improved automatic player reconnection, so viewers stay connected without interruption.</p>								</div>
				</div>
				<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-b7b0f62 elementor-widget elementor-widget-heading" data-id="b7b0f62" data-element_type="widget" data-e-type="widget" data-widget_type="heading.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
					<h2 class="elementor-heading-title elementor-size-default">Service Types</h2>				</div>
				</div>
				<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-b631cb1 elementor-widget elementor-widget-text-editor" data-id="b631cb1" data-element_type="widget" data-e-type="widget" data-widget_type="text-editor.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
									<ul><li><strong>Live Streaming</strong> handles RTMP ingest from OBS, Wirecast, or any broadcast encoder and delivers HLS output to viewers. Adaptive Bitrate (ABR) is supported, so the stream degrades gracefully on poor connections rather than breaking.</li><li><strong>Video On Demand</strong> lets you upload and manage a pre-recorded library alongside your live streams. The same panel handles both.</li><li><strong>TV Stations</strong> let you mix live feeds and VOD content into a scheduled linear channel useful for IPTV services or white-label TV products.</li><li><strong>Video Relay</strong> is the practical tool for IP cameras. Point it at any RTSP stream and it repackages the feed for web delivery. No extra software. The diagram above shows how a single camera feed becomes a live embed, an automatic recording, and a scheduled TV channel in one step.</li></ul>								</div>

<p>Turn your video streams into revenue streams with VAST advertising. MediaCP makes it simple to add advertisements to your broadcasts and start earning money from your broadcasts.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">What is VAST/VMAP Advertising?</h2>



<p>VAST/VMAP advertising allows you to insert advertisements into your video streams to generate revenue. You can show ads before your content starts (pre-roll) or during natural breaks (mid-roll). The more viewers you have, the more you earn. Advertisements are displayed Client Side only. Advertisements are not published when streaming through to external platforms such as Facebook or YouTube.</p>

									<p><strong><a href="https://aws.amazon.com/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">AWS (Amazon Web Services)</a></strong> is a popular hosting provider due to it&#8217;s stability and extensive features. It has a great track record of uptime and security as well as advanced features and performance. The cost is significantly higher than other VPS providers but is a premium option for businesses seeking reliable cloud hosting services.</p>
<p>You can use <strong><a href="https://aws.amazon.com/ec2/ec2-get-started/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">EC2 (Amazon Elastic Compute Cloud)</a></strong> to deploy an instance of Linux and install <strong><a href="https://www.mediacp.net/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">Media Control Panel</a></strong>. We have a dedicated Video Guide that you can follow here, as well as a full write up below.</p>
<div style="position: relative; width: 100%; overflow: hidden; padding-top: 56.15866388309%;"><iframe style="position: absolute; top: 0; left: 0; bottom: 0; right: 0; width: 100%; height: 100%; border: none;" src="https://demo-company.mycloudstream.io/player/vod/9bdd6ea4-1604-40b6-bfdc-5c552d03a76d" width="1916" height="1076" frameborder="0" scrolling="no" allowfullscreen="allowfullscreen"><br />  </iframe></div>
<p> </p>
<p>We recommend you review our system requirements page for <strong><a href="https://www.mediacp.net/doc/admin-server-manual/install/system-requirements/#recommended-hardware-4"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">recommended hardware</a></strong> before choosing a instance. In our guide we use C7A Large, C7A instances are powered by 4th generation AMD EPYC processes and provide great performance. They offer an expansive range of instance sizes ranging from 1 vCPU/2 GB Memory to 192 vCPU/ 384 GB Memory. They also offer a very high bandwidth 12.5 Gbps network. To chose the instance size that works best for you review our recommended hardware and decide what most closely matches your use case.</p>
<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Configuring and Deploying Instance</h2>
<p>This guide will assist you in deploying a new instance, generating an SSH key, and configuring your network and firewall settings to work with MediaCP.</p>
<ol>
<li style="list-style-type: none;">
<ol>
<li>Navigate to <strong><a href="https://aws.amazon.com/ec2/ec2-get-started/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">EC2</a></strong></li>
<li>Launch a new instance</li>
<li>Set a name for the instance ie &#8220;MediaCP&#8221;</li>
<li>Choose the Debian 12 Amazon Machine Image</li>
<li>Select your Instance Type, we used <a href="https://aws.amazon.com/ec2/instance-types/c7a/"><strong>C7A </strong></a><a href="https://aws.amazon.com/ec2/instance-types/c7a/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ener"><strong>large</strong></a> as an example</li>
<li>Create and download a new SSH key pair in the PuTTY .ppk format if you are using PuTTY on Windows or the .pem format if using MacOS or Linux</li>
<li>In Network Settings Enable Allow HTTPS traffic from the internet &amp; Allow HTTP traffic from the internet</li>
<li>Configure your servers firewall by creating new security group rules. Add in inbound security rules to allow the <strong><a href="https://www.mediacp.net/documentation/system-requirements/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">relevant ports in our system requirements</a></strong></li>
<li>Configure storage to meet our <strong><a href="https://www.mediacp.net/documentation/system-requirements/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">system requirements</a></strong>, we used 50 GB as an example but your storage needs will depend on your use case.</li>
<li>Launch instance</li>
<li>Once successfully setup select the instance and ensure status shows checks passed</li>
</ol>
</li>
</ol>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Connecting via SSH</h2>								</div>
				</div>
				<div class="elementor-element elementor-element-f1f7600 elementor-tabs-view-horizontal elementor-widget elementor-widget-tabs" data-id="f1f7600" data-element_type="widget" data-e-type="widget" data-widget_type="tabs.default">
				<div class="elementor-widget-container">
							<div class="elementor-tabs">
			<div class="elementor-tabs-wrapper" role="tablist" >
									<div id="elementor-tab-title-2531" class="elementor-tab-title elementor-tab-desktop-title" aria-selected="true" data-tab="1" role="tab" tabindex="0" aria-controls="elementor-tab-content-2531" aria-expanded="false">Windows</div>
									<div id="elementor-tab-title-2532" class="elementor-tab-title elementor-tab-desktop-title" aria-selected="false" data-tab="2" role="tab" tabindex="-1" aria-controls="elementor-tab-content-2532" aria-expanded="false">MacOS / Linux</div>
							</div>
			<div class="elementor-tabs-content-wrapper" role="tablist" aria-orientation="vertical">
									<div class="elementor-tab-title elementor-tab-mobile-title" aria-selected="true" data-tab="1" role="tab" tabindex="0" aria-controls="elementor-tab-content-2531" aria-expanded="false">Windows</div>
					<div id="elementor-tab-content-2531" class="elementor-tab-content elementor-clearfix" data-tab="1" role="tabpanel" aria-labelledby="elementor-tab-title-2531" tabindex="0" hidden="false"><p><!-- /wp:heading --><!-- wp:paragraph --></p>
<p>Once you have successfully deployed your instance you can use <strong><a href="https://putty.org/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">PuTTY</a></strong> and your SSH key to connect to your server via SSH.</p>
<p><!-- /wp:paragraph --><!-- wp:list {"ordered":true} --></p>
<ol>
<li style="list-style-type: none;">
<ol><!-- wp:list-item --></ol>
</li>
</ol>
<ol>
<li style="list-style-type: none;">
<ol>
<li>Copy the servers Public IPv4 address and open <strong><a href="https://putty.org/">PuTTY</a></strong></li>
<li>Input the Public IPv4 address</li>
<li>Navigate to the SSH auth credentials and select the private key previously downloaded</li>
<li>Select &#8220;Open&#8221; to connect to the server via SSH</li>
<li>Login as admin user</li>
<li>Run <code>sudo su</code> to swap to root user</li>
<li>Run <code>whoami</code> to ensure you are logged in as root</li>
<li>Run <code>cd</code> to navigate to root directory</li>
<li>You are now ready to manage your server and install MediaCP</li>
</ol>
</li>
</ol>
<p><!-- /wp:list-item --><!-- wp:list-item --></p>
<p><!-- /wp:list-item --><!-- wp:list-item --></p>
<p><!-- /wp:list-item --><!-- wp:list-item --></p>
<p><!-- /wp:list-item --><!-- wp:list-item --></p>
<p><!-- /wp:list-item --><!-- wp:list-item --></p>
<p><!-- /wp:list-item --><!-- wp:list-item --></p>
<p><!-- /wp:list-item --><!-- wp:list-item --></p>
<p><!-- /wp:list-item --><!-- wp:list-item --></p></div>
									<div class="elementor-tab-title elementor-tab-mobile-title" aria-selected="false" data-tab="2" role="tab" tabindex="-1" aria-controls="elementor-tab-content-2532" aria-expanded="false">MacOS / Linux</div>
					<div id="elementor-tab-content-2532" class="elementor-tab-content elementor-clearfix" data-tab="2" role="tabpanel" aria-labelledby="elementor-tab-title-2532" tabindex="0" hidden="hidden"><p>Once you have successfully deployed your instance you can open your terminal and use your SSH key to connect to your server via SSH. </p>
<p><!-- /wp:paragraph --><!-- wp:list {"ordered":true} --></p>
<ol>
<li style="list-style-type: none;">
<ol><!-- wp:list-item --></ol>
</li>
</ol>
<ol>
<li style="list-style-type: none;">
<ol>
<li>Open your terminal</li>
<li>Copy the provided Public IPv4 address</li>
<li>Download and confirm .pem SSH key location</li>
<li>Run the following command replacing the path the SSH key and IP Adress with your servers details: <code>ssh -i /path/to/sshkey.pem admin@IPAddress</code></li>
<li>Once connected to server run <code>sudo su</code> to swap to root user</li>
<li>Run <code>whoami</code> to ensure you are logged in as root</li>
<li>Run <code>cd</code> to navigate to root directory</li>
<li>You are now ready to manage your server and install MediaCP.</li>
</ol>
</li>
</ol></div>

<h3 class="wp-block-heading">What can I do with Video Streaming on MediaCP</h3>



<p>MediaCP is a powerful panel that allows you to stream video content with multiple service types. You can choose from the following service types:</p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><a href="https://www.mediacp.net/doc/video-broadcaster-guide/live-streaming-overview/">Live Streaming</a>: Live Streaming services let you broadcast live video from your computer, mobile device, or encoder to your audience. Depending on your streaming server you may be able to record your live streams and publish them as on-demand videos later. Live streaming is ideal for events, webinars, sports, concerts, and more.</li>



<li><a href="https://www.mediacp.net/doc/video-broadcaster-guide/tv-station-overview/">TV Station</a>: TV Station Services allow you to create a 24/7 online broadcast including both scheduled video files and live input. TV Station services are designed to be “always on” and provide a stream 24/7. You can schedule your videos in advance and add live streams as well. You can also setup <a href="https://www.mediacp.net/doc/video-broadcaster-guide/advertising/">VAST and VMAP Advertising</a> and overlays to monetize your channel. TV station is ideal for creating a TV-like experience for your viewers.</li>



<li><a href="https://www.mediacp.net/doc/video-broadcaster-guide/ondemand-video-streaming/">On-Demand Video Streaming</a>: Depending on your Streaming Server you may have access to On-Demand services. Dynamic playlists allow your customers to configure their video playlists from the MediaCP and automatically update on their website in realtime– with no changes to code. This powerful feature means your customers only ever need to apply embed code to their websites only once.</li>



<li><a href="https://www.mediacp.net/doc/video-broadcaster-guide/relay-ip-camera/">Relay/IP Camera</a>: Relay services are capable of rebroadcasting from another RTMP, RTSP or HLS source. Rebroadcasting allows you to push out a stream with higher bandwidth availability as well as use many of the MediaCP functions such as Transcoding, Stream Publishing (Facebook, YouTube, etc), reporting and much more.</li>
</ul>



<p>Those services are just the start, you can also take advantage of DVR, Recording, Video Transcoding (Adaptive Bitrate Streaming), VAST/VMAP Advertising, GeoIP Country Locking and Simulcasting to a multitude of social media platforms and applications.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Will I need a new server?</h3>



<p>This will depend on your current servers hardware and on your intended video load. We have our reccomended system requirements for video streaming outlined on our <a href="https://www.mediacp.net/doc/admin-server-manual/install/system-requirements/#recommended-hardware-4">System Requirements page</a>.  If do need to upgrade and are running your panel on VPS (Virtual Private Server) you can likely upgrade your server easily if you contact your datacentre. You are also welcome to <a href="https://www.mediacp.net/portal/submitticket.php?step=2&amp;deptid=2">contact our support team</a> for assistance.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Will I need any additional licenses?</h3>



<p>This will depend on your chosen Video Streaming Server, Wowza Streaming Engine and Flussonic Media Server do require their own licenses from their respective companies. They do both offer free trials if you would like to try them out. </p>



<ul class="wp-block-list">
<li><a href="https://www.wowza.com/pricing/trial">Wowza Streaming Engine Trial</a></li>



<li><a href="https://flussonic.com/trial-form/">Flussonic Media Server Trial</a></li>
</ul>



<p>Nginx-Rtmp Video Server is a free alternative to those premium steaming servers, at the cost of some features and functionality Nginx-Rtmp can be a great starting offering for your business. <p>With our latest release 2.13.7 official support for Debian 12 has been added. For customers wanting to move to this version of Debian we have a set of instructions here to assist you. <br><br><strong>Please note support for Debian 12 is currently only available on our latest release branch on version 2.13.7</strong> Upgrading to Debian 12 if you are not running 2.13.7 will not work and will cause issues. Please ensure before moving to Debian 12 that you are running 2.13.7+.</p>



<p><strong>Can MediaCP Support do this for me?</strong><br>No &#8211; We cannot perform operating system upgrades, however we complete a <a href="https://www.mediacp.net/portal/transferRequestForm.php"><strong>Migration Service</strong></a> to migrate your MediaCP to a new server running Debian 12 (or another supported O/S). </p>



<p><strong>Migrating to a Fresh Debian 12 install.</strong></p>



<p>We recommend completing a fresh install of Debain 12 on a different server and migrating over for the best stability and experience moving to Debian 12. This will avoid potential issues that can arise due to upgrading Debian versions and will allow for a fallback if you encounter issues on the move to Debian 12. We have a <strong><a href="https://www.mediacp.net/doc/admin-server-manual/backup/migrate-another-server/">comprehensive guide for migration</a></strong> available as well as offer <strong><a href="https://www.mediacp.net/portal/transferRequestForm.php">Migration Services</a> </strong>if you would like our team to complete this for you.</p>



<p><strong>How can I upgrade to Debian 12?</strong></p>



<p>If you would like to upgrade to Debian 12 there are Official comprehensive instructions on the&nbsp;<strong><a href="https://www.debian.org/releases/stable/amd64/release-notes/ch-upgrading.en.html"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">Debian 11 (bookworm) release notes</a>&nbsp;</strong>page and&nbsp;<strong><a href="https://www.cyberciti.biz/faq/update-upgrade-debian-11-to-debian-12-bookworm/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">simpler instructions available from CyberCiti</a></strong>.</p>



<p>Before upgrading you should complete a <strong><a href="https://www.mediacp.net/doc/admin-server-manual/backup/backup/">full backup</a></strong> and store the backup at a different location to avoid data loss. </p>
